William Ross

William Ross

  • Class
    1974
  • Induction
    1995
  • Sport(s)
    Football, Men's Hockey
Ross was named Most Valuable Player three times in his career, Lake Forest Tournament Outstanding Goaltender, All-MIAC selection in both his junior and senior years and also earned NAIA All-American honors in hockey as a goalie his senior year while being team captain. He graduated from Augsburg with a Physical Education and Health and Art Education degree and later went on to receive his master’s degree from St. Scholastics in 1992. He was employed by Augsburg for six years as admissions representative and assistant hockey coach. He was at the College of St. Scholastica as head hockey and softball coach for eight years and also taught at St. Paul Academy and Summit School for 18 years where he coached hockey (9 years), softball (15 years), and football (12 years). Since 2002, Ross has been the head hockey coach at Minneapolis East High School. Ross currently lives with his wife, Pam, and they have four children; Heather, Katie, Jolene, and Luke.
